    Martha NewsMartha Stewart ended her jailhouse blues this year -- and got back to her honey yellows and citrus greens. She busted out of her ankle bracelet and burst upon prime time in her own reality show: "The Apprentice: Martha Stewart."

    Things were only looking up for the ex-con homemaking guru. For other big-name executives, however, the prison doors were beckoning. L. Dennis Kozlowski, the former chief executive of Tyco International Ltd., was convicted of looting the company of millions of dollars -- and where he's going the famed $6,000 shower curtain wouldn't give him much privacy. Former WorldCom chairman Bernard J. Ebbers got 25 years.
